## Runbook: Account Recovery — Routewise Assignment Heuristic

The Routewise driver-assignment heuristic runs under the `heuristic-svc` account. If that account is locked after failed credential refreshes, assignments fall back to round-robin, which degrades dispatch quality. Recovery requires re-authenticating the service against the Northgate secrets store. Verify the lockout in the audit log first, then proceed with recovery. The passphrase used to restore the account is listed below.

vault phrase of tajef-faduf = casox-ralius-julir

# Limits & Quotas — ChipGate Reader API

Plugin authors: the Lanmere ChipGate reader enforces hard quotas. Each plugin gets a bounded read queue, a per-second callback budget, and a max payload per chip event. Exceeding any quota drops events silently — no retry. Quotas are fixed per firmware release and cannot be raised at runtime. The enforced constants are listed below.

tuning table, kawep-tawif:
CAPS = {
    "olidor": 80,
    "belion": 7,
    "quenys": 225,
    "druox": 839,
    "fraath": 482,
}

### Deploy status bot (Heraldine)

Heraldine posts deploy progress to the release channel and answers status queries. If it goes silent mid-deploy, first confirm the deploy itself is still running before touching the bot — a quiet bot does not mean a stalled rollout. Restarting Heraldine is safe at any time and it will re-announce current state, but never cancel a deploy based solely on missing bot messages. The restart command, health checks, and escalation contacts are documented on the internal page here.

runbook for haduf-tadup: https://confluence.tolvaqsys.internal/display/display/display/8e81e604